What to Expect in a Lifeguard Class
A lifeguard class is much more than just swimming and rescue practice. Its a comprehensive learning experience that combines:
-
Water Rescue Techniques
-
CPR, AED, and First Aid Training
-
Victim Assessment and Spinal Management
-
Emergency Response Drills
-
Surveillance and Prevention Strategies

Who Can Join a Lifeguard Class?
If you're 15 years or older and can pass a basic swim test, youre eligible to register for a lifeguard class. Whether you're a high school student, college athlete, camp counselor, or simply passionate about water safety, our program is designed for you.
